At a glance

The H&E acquisition represents a binary outcome for HRI: The $4.8 billion deal transforms HRI into the third-largest equipment rental company with 602 locations, but it also loaded the balance sheet with $8.1 billion in debt at 6.8% average cost, creating a narrow path to success that depends on flawless integration execution and local market recovery.

Local market weakness is the critical headwind: While mega projects drive robust national account growth, H&E's customer base was heavily concentrated in interest-rate-sensitive local markets that declined 15% pre-acquisition, meaning HRI bought scale just as its core local business faces cyclical pressure.

Specialty fleet cross-selling is the margin lever: With specialty solutions generating double-digit growth and higher margins, the strategic rationale hinges on converting H&E's general rental customers to ProSolutions offerings, but this requires not just fleet repositioning but also salesforce retraining and customer relationship rebuilding.
